Aww, they merged some of the dialog from the shower scene in the manga with the end of her rampage thus removing that scene entirely. I suppose this is an acceptable compromise. I've heard this particular scene with Rory killing the agents wasn't in the LN so there was a chance it wouldn't be in the anime at all. But looks like they took the middle ground. In the manga, Itami takes Rory to the bathroom and cleans her. She was topless in that scene (though the manga didn't really "show" anything. Her hair obscured that.) I suppose I understand why they removed it. Likely to preserve the pacing of the episode more so then censorship.
There was quite a few other tiny things they cut out like the princess trying to smuggle a gun into the special region and the metal detectors and such. Probably would have been another whole episode to wait for if they jammed all that in. So it's probably not always censorship when they cut things out. The Rory scene wasn't as censored as I thought it would be either. It's not all out limp chopping off gore. But this time they showed blood coming out during the gun fire and the guy lost his arm just like in the manga. It's not as graphic because they used certain camera angles so that you can't see the bone/other tissue on the part where his arm was cut off. (the Manga didn't give a damn and showed everything. :P ) A more then acceptable compromise. Maybe it was budget regions they didn't have this much blood in the fight scenes of episode 6. The only part where they might have censored for gore reasons is the scene in that episode when Rory chops off the top half of the soldier's heads in the scene where they tried to surround and spear her. The rest looks like they didn't have the time/budge to animate blood and stuff. :P
